How does the IRA interest rate in the cryptocurrency market compare to traditional banks like Wells Fargo?
What are the differences in interest rates between IRAs in the cryptocurrency market and traditional banks like Wells Fargo?
3 answers
- Minimax HarvestNov 26, 2022 · 4 years agoThe interest rates for IRAs in the cryptocurrency market and traditional banks like Wells Fargo can vary significantly. In the cryptocurrency market, the interest rates for IRAs are often higher due to the volatile nature of cryptocurrencies. This higher risk can result in higher potential returns. On the other hand, traditional banks like Wells Fargo offer more stable and predictable interest rates for IRAs. While the rates may be lower compared to the cryptocurrency market, they provide a sense of security and stability for investors. It ultimately depends on an individual's risk tolerance and investment goals.
